Here is what I would do:(1) Crossover wiring is inadequate, Double UP all wiring with EXACTLY equal lengths of wire. I am talking about the 5 Red and 2 Green you show. Two EQUALLY long electron paths are better than one. UN-EQUAL lengths will "ghost" and be a degrade.
(2) Film capacitors, for best sonics, should not (a) touch each other or (b) other parts like inductors, or (c) the chassis if its a metallic chassis.
See my photo, above, of one no-touch solution.
(3) Wiring from the crossover to the woofer should be paralleled EQUAL length heavy wire, two conductors for the woofer positive, two conductors for the woofer negative.
I often use doubled-up Fulton Brown speaker wire ( about 10 AWG, each run, or 7 AWG equivalent ) or doubled up 12 AWG Mil Spec copper-silver wire ( 9 AWG equivalent ) from crossover to woofer terminals. Huge difference with SET amplification.
(4) I would think every film cap bank in there needs to be bypassed with somewhere between 2.2 to 10 nF of a HIGH quality film cap, as a minimum effort. Do that, only AFTER you ascertain correct operation, and the main caps break in.
Its going to BLOW your mind when you discover such a small value bypass film cap on the tweeter, will audibly improve the low end !! Ha, that will be cool for you to hear and discover.

Yes, you would be wasting money in my opinion on Audyn 0.1 uF bypass caps.
Solen film caps, BTW, are really bad, don't like them for audio use ...anywhere. You found this out.
Here is the deal on caps, different uF values play different parts of the spectrum, and NO cap alone can play the full musical expression, unbypassed, OPTIMALLY in ALL frequencies we wanna hear !!! Caps may measure wide band with a test instrument, but they play back NARROW BAND at the speaker voice coil. This is where we get into bypassing.
Usually, it requires multiple bypassing. Thorsten Loesch, in 1999-2000 was using SPECIFIC generic caps, that outperformed audiophile botique caps, and he typically used a minimum of FOUR cap values across a main film filter cap.
The values were really small. Not 0.1 as you were going to do....but his FIRST bypass was at 0.075 uF. His next three bypasses were at 0.0036, ( 3600 pf ) THEN 0.0027 uF ( 2700 pF ) AND THEN 0.0022 Uf ( 2,200 pF ). Holey smokes, that is 3.6 nF, 2.7 nF, and 2.2 nF, VERY HIGH UP !!! This last three-some was a trio of specific dielectric caps, developed long ago by Holger Stein in Germany ( Stein Music ).
In recent times, audio reviewer Jon L. has used 0.0022 uF as a single-value bypass cap, often a Russian FT-1 or FT-3 teflon. I use a K72P-6 2,200 pF teflon high voltage part in amps sometimes, with good result in certain audio areas.
What I want to point out to you is, a single-value high quality bypass - such as 6,400 pF ( 0.0064 uF ) to 2,200 pF WILL have profound effects all the way across the audio spectrum, and EASILY heard in the bass notes, particularly their leading edge attack, transient speed and perceived ability to go LOW !!
When I say high quality, I do NOT mean high dollar.
Your job as a DIYer, is to find High Quality caps, ( generic / industrial NOS, or Russian military) at the BEST uF values, for a dollar or less, that will "walk all over" the botique wallet-emptiers, when used in combinations. Isn't THAT a mind blower !!!
I would build the crossover on Cinch connectors, all Wonder-soldered, NONE of the bundled CDE caps touching each other. Do use the washer / cap / spacing technigue I photographed, ( Lowes, etc, Plumbing Supply Department for rubber O-Ring Washers, different sizes ).
Film cap bypass experiment CHEAPLY - only AFTER you get the system playing and stable. That is just icing on the cake.

Certain crossover runs need to use wire.The single resistor leads are thin and rob dynamics.
I often use TWO resistors of double the desired value, well matched, in parallel, just to get extra dynamics, and a quieter background, a good tip !!!
On your CDE cap bundles, make them like spokes in a wheel when looking sideways, end-on at the group, equal wire lead lengths, bodies NOT touching, and a single termination point to attach appropriate wire and / or parts to.
Russian polystyrenes, K73-16 as I recall, would be a excellent superbly cost effective main crossover caps, in lieu of the CDEs. I just bought 50 pieces of 3.9 and 3.3 uF, 160 VDC, for $32 delivered. Polystyrene comes right after teflon as far as being way good - as a dielectric material
On a sensitive two-way high-efficiency speaker system, ( like yours, or my VOTT A7-800s ), we need to use DOUBLED-UP 12 AWG to each woofer terminal, from the crossover.
Also, for UTMOST quality, doubled-up silver wire, Kimber Kable AGSS, etc., from the crossover to the high frequency driver, with precise EQUAL lengths to avoid wire-ghosting !!
